LayoutI like your content area and navigation. The problem is the corners are black and they appear since you have your army style background. If I would be designing your site I would probably have the background black or a dark green or brown (military colours). The footer text isn't really readable with this background image. It's a really simple design but it works.CodeDivs were used instead of tables for the layout, nice. I noticed the meta, title, link were declared twice, like you have 2 heads. They should only be 1. There is no </meta>, your meta tag should end with /> to be xhtml compliant. What is <body spellcheck="false">? Remove the spellcheck attribute since I doubt you use that. I don't know why you used 2 divs for the navigation when this could be easily done with 1 div.
